Output 3d7ebb07f574ee5edf67643fb5c6cdf8ffaeecc772dbae985cfcd1bade50020c:1

value
187102838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62a8bd6916b9e64654866f123a6daf28e8b7aea0 OP_EQUALVERIFY OP_CHECKSIG
address
19zfN42KLvHupyjBMj4YGpEWrSc83QuivP
transaction
3d7ebb07f574ee5edf67643fb5c6cdf8ffaeecc772dbae985cfcd1bade50020c
confirmations
543530
spent
true